Weather takes toll on Valley Stream's Winterfest

Posted

Valley Stream’s first Winterfest wasn’t all that it was cracked up to be — but that was Mother Nature’s fault.

The two marquee events for the first Winterfest were canceled — an ice-skating session at Grant Park on Dec. 26 and Family Day on Dec. 29 — were wiped out by wet and windy weather.

All the indoor events went out as scheduled including a Kwanza crafts program, a pajama party and holiday games at the Henry Waldinger Memorial Library, and an arts and crafts session at the Hendrickson Park Community Center.

On Dec. 28, children made masks, toolboxes, birdhouses, wooden cars and trucks and snowflakes in the Community Center’s Burgundy Room with their help of their parents and recreation aides. The night before, children were invited to the library in their pajamas for a showing of the movie “Elf.”

Village officials say they hope to reschedule the ice-skating session for later this winter, however the planned fire truck rides probably will not be.
